What is it about?
When simulating a collection of atoms (or a galaxy of stars), it is usually necessary to compute the electrostatic (or gravitational) forces of one atom on another. This publication presents a fast method for doing the computation that combines all the best features of existing methods.
Featured Image
Why is it important?
Fast methods for computing forces necessarily require approximation. The use of B-splines provides higher accuracy for the same computational effort.
